Abstract

Terahertz time-domain spectroscopy is applied for the characterization of 5-Fluorouracil. The absorption coefficients and refractive indices of 5-Fluorouracil at six concentrations are investigated. The refractive index spectra show a positive correlation trend with sample concentration.
